Plagued by nightmares?  Via was too until she was empowered with Lucid Dreaming.

In The Good Night Fairy Helps Via Change Her Dream*, *REMy and her phantasmagorical friends help a young girl change her scary nightmare to happier, more playful dream with the powerful psychological experience of Lucid Dreaming.  

Written in verse, this intelligent and accessible book educates readers about the stages of the sleep cycle, emphasizes the importance of sleep, and empowers children to take an active role in their own dream world with a child-friendly guide to becoming a lucid dreamer!  

This revolutionary bedtime book is a MUST-HAVE for every young person who dreams and is an invaluable, empowering tool for those who are suffering with nightmares and the anxiety that comes with them.
    
Afterword by the authors of A Field Guide to Lucid Dreaming: Mastering the Art of Oneironautics.
